Character Word for December: Compassion
Our character word for December is Compassion. Compassion means having regard for others. I just love the month of December because it is a time that everyone comes together and gives back to others. We will be focusing this month on activities that give back to others. Our third, fourth, and fifth graders will be making cards for our Veteran's Home that is down the street. I love seeing the kids get excited about making a card for someone they haven't met yet. Our Kindergarten, first, and second graders will be focusing on friendship and how to be a good friend to others. Stay tuned and check the blog for more information.

ALCA Conference in Birmingham
I was privileged to get to attend the Alabama Counseling Association's conference in Birmingham this past month where I learned lots of new information and picked up some great resources. I also picked something else up while I was there! I received the Recognition of Accountability and Verification of Excellence (RAVE) Award this year. Since this was my second year receiving it, it is called the Silver Award. I will be going out for it again next year and I hope to get the Gold Award. I am very excited, and I have already started collecting my information and data for this year. If you would like any information about the RAVE award, please feel free to let me know.
